Cuando uso el componente SelectField, la devolución de llamada "onChange" solo pasa a través del objeto de evento.
Tiene sentido saber qué elemento está seleccionado.
Aquí hay un fragmento de código fuente en select-field.jsx
onChange(e, índice, carga útil) {
si (carga útil) {
e.target.value = payload[this.props.valueMember] || carga útil;
}
if (this.props.onChange) {
this.props.onChange(e);
}
}
Creo que debería faltar olvidar pasar "índice" a onChange
Puedes usar event.target.value
. Consulte https://facebook.github.io/react/docs/forms.html.
Fijo con # 1194
¿Cómo pasar más parámetros en onchange? ¿Cuál es la sintaxis?
Comentario más útil
¿Cómo pasar más parámetros en onchange? ¿Cuál es la sintaxis?